My predictions for uncommitted recruits that are on CANES board



Here are where I think the uncommitted recruits that are still on our board will end up:

  • Fredrick Johnson OL Royal Palm Beach - We're the favorites to get him. He will make his final visit to Florida on Friday. He's already visited us as well as Marshall, Virginia Tech, and Tennessee.

Prediction: CANES

  • Kendrick Norton DL Jacksonville Trinity Christian - He's making his final OV on Friday to Chapel Hill to visit North Carolina. He was in Oxford last week visiting Ole Miss. For a while, Florida was the favorite to get him, but that has changed.
Prediction: CANES
  • Evan Shirreffs QB Jefferson (GA) - Visited Columbia, and Georgetown (the latter two weeks ago), and visited us last week. He'd be a nice addition to have in addition to Brad and Vinny Jr.
Prediction: CANES
  • Mohamed Barry LB Loganville (GA) Grayson - A Kansas State commit, he visited us two weeks ago, and Nebraska last week. There's a chance he flips here. In the end, can't see that happening.
Prediction: Kansas State
  • John Houston LB Gardena (CA) Junipero Serra - The favorite to get him is USC. He did get a visit back on Monday from Oregon Coach Mark Helfrich. We've made a play for him, but in the end, he stays out West.
Prediction: SC
  • Dominic Sheppard LB Gulliver Prep - A Wisconsin commit, even with Chryst taking over in Madison. He visited Illinois last week and will visit UVA on Friday. In the end, this is one that we let get away here.
Prediction: Wisconsin
  • Saleem Brightwell LB Paramus (NJ) Catholic - Committed to Pitt on Sunday. This was a kid on our radar for a while. I don't see this kid flipping to us at the last minute.
Prediction: Pitt
  • Marcus Lewis ATH Washington (DC) Gonzaga - He will make his decision known on Tuesday. Its a two horse race between us and Kentucky here. This is one that could go our way.
Prediction: CANES
  • Rasheem Green DT Gardena (CA) Junipero Serra - One that's near the top of our board here. This is a three horse race here between us, Arizona State, and SC. In the end though, it won't be enough to get him to come Southeast to South Beach. He'll stay out West in the end here.
Prediction: SC
